Prospective, non-interventional, observational, multi-center, single arm, post market clinical follow-up study
This real-world, single-arm, multi-center, observational, non-interventional prospective registry will enroll up to 100 consecutive subjects undergoing cardiac and/or vascular repair or reconstruction surgery in 10-12 investigative sites in the European Union (EU), South Africa and USA. The study is aimed at providing real-world evidence of the Glycar Pericardial patch device performance and incidence of clinical outcomes in patients undergoing cardiac and/or vascular repair or reconstruction surgery related to Glycar Pericardial patch.

| GLYCAR Pericardial Patch | Device | The Glycar patches are intended to be used by surgeons specialized in the field of cardiovascular surgery. The patch is intended to be used for pericardial closure, or repair and/or reconstruction of cardiovascular structures by replacing missing tissue, reinforcing weakened tissue and providing extra strength to repair tissue during healing. |
